happened on my prostar. It turns out the cab controller thought the keyswitch was in the ACC (to the left) position, or that it was cranking position all the time.
everything worked great but steering-wheel functions like cruise etc. refused to work. It was almost just like you describe.
it was a 5a fuse that had tarnished pins going to the cab controller. It took a couple days of scratching heads to find it.
